A 7-month-old baby girl died after being shot in Brooklyn on Wednesday afternoon, sparking outrage and grief as horrifying surveillance footage captured the moment her mother realized the tragedy.The infant, identified as Kaori Patterson-Moore, was in a stroller with her parents near the intersection of Humboldt and Moore streets in Williamsburg when the shooting occurred about 1:15 p.m., police said.Family members said the infant had just started saying “mom” and had not yet started walking.The incident has reignited concerns over gun violence in New York City, with officials pledging renewed efforts to address the issue.Officials said two suspects riding a motorcycle arrived at the area, where a group of people had gathered outside a deli. The passenger allegedly opened fire before the duo fled the spot.According to investigators, the suspects were traveling the wrong way on the road when they approached the crowd. The gunman fired several bullets, one of which hit the child in the head.Surveillance footage from a nearby bodega reveals the horrific outcome. The child’s mother, Liana Charles-Moore, was initially unaware of what had happened, she was caring for her 2-year-old son when she looked in the stroller and saw her daughter bleeding.Eyewitnesses described scenes of panic and confusion. Some people initially mistook the firing for fireworks before realizing the seriousness of the situation.A resident said he saw the child on the ground and the mother screaming in distress. Another witness said he initially thought the sounds were firecrackers, but felt debris falling at his feet.The girl’s father took her to Woodhull Hospital, where she was declared dead at 1:46 pm. His elder brother suffered minor injuries and was treated.

What did the NYPD police say?

Police said the suspects fled the scene on a motorcycle but collided with an oncoming vehicle two blocks away.The passenger was removed from the bike and taken to the hospital, where he was later identified as a suspect and taken into custody in connection with a separate domestic incident. He had not been formally charged in the shooting as of Wednesday evening.Officials have started searching for the second suspect, who was driving the motorcycle.Police Commissioner Jessica S. Tisch said the investigation is ongoing and authorities are working to determine a motive and intended target.

what zohran mamdani said

New York City Mayor Zohran Mamdani called the incident a “devastating reminder” of the work still needed to combat gun violence.“We cannot accept this as normal in our city,” he said. “We cannot become numb to this pain.”He added, “A life that had barely begun ended in an instant. There are no words that can heal the grief this family is feeling now.”
